ACP Congratulates 2025 Chapter Excellence Award Winners
Today's chapters demonstrate progress toward excellence by meeting standards instituted through the Chapter Excellence Award. The award guides chapters to reach basic expectations in chapter management and inspires chapters through a tiered reward system to achieve excellence.
